Account Recovery — Quellbox Alert Deduplicator. If the dedup service loses its state store, alerts will fan out uncollapsed; expect pager noise until recovery completes. First restore the fingerprint index from the nightly snapshot on the Marrow host, then restart the collapse workers in pairs. Do not clear the suppression table manually — it rebuilds itself within ten minutes. Contractors have read-only access by default; to assume the recovery role, authenticate to the break-glass vault using the passphrase directly below.

vault phrase of tagag-fawef = lammir-ulaiel-oliax-belox-eliox-ulaok-gilael-norys-holox-fenir

## Runbook: Vendoring third-party fonts (Inkforge release line)

Pull the approved font set from the Glyphden mirror, not upstream. Verify license files are present for each family; build fails otherwise. Strip hinting tables per the Inkforge style policy, then regenerate the vendored manifest with `forge fonts sync`. Commit manifest and binaries together — never separately, or the reproducibility check breaks. Before tagging, sign the vendored bundle. Use the release signing key below.

release key, yagep-yafop: bky3_KFe

14:22 — Refactor of the Quillbase legacy ORM layer merged to main. Old mapper classes in Quillbase removed; query builder now routes through the new adapter. Support note: stale sessions created before the deploy may throw mapping errors until users re-login. No data loss confirmed. Rollback path exists but was not needed. Escalations should reference the adapter migration, not the old mapper. The failing build was traced using the token below.

pipeline stamp: htk4_66df

Subject: Heads-up — Marrowfield contract renewal

Hi all,

Quick note before Thursday's call: the supply agreement with Marrowfield Components comes up for renewal in ninety days, and they've already hinted at a price bump. We think there's room to push back, given our volumes doubled since the last term. Branch managers should hold off on any new commitments with them until we've locked terms. I'll circulate the negotiation brief after the call. Context for our position is set out below.

board note of kadug-tawig: Only 5 of the 100 pilot accounts renewed Oliath, so a churn review is set for April 15.